Assume that the expected rate of return on the market portfolio is 23% and the rate of return on T-bills (the risk-free rate) is 7%. The standard deviation of the market is 32%. Assume that the market portfolio is efficient.
(a) What is the equation of the capital market line?(b) i. If an expected return of 39% is desired, what is the standard deviation of the corresponding portfolio?ii. If you have $100 to invest, how should you allocate it to achieve the above portfolio?(c) If you invest $300 in the risk-free asset and $700 in the market portfolio, how much money should you expect to have at the end of the year?
